Isla gas stations will carry the brand Shell as of 2018

170 Isla gas stations will be renovated and branded as Shell gas stations by the first quarter of 2018, according to Gilberto Villanueva, director of sales and marketing of Isla Dominicana de Petroleo. He said the investment is being made by the Mora and Corripio families, shareholders of the company.

The agreement was signed between Isla and Shell for the company to represent Shell fuels in the Dominican Republic. He said Isla has the largest number of gas stations in the country, as reported in Hoy. The company will be investing RD$400 million in the renovations.
